How to convert teaspoons into … Webcups to pounds 6.0 = 3.12953 7.0 = 3.65111 8.0 = 4.17270 9.0 = 4.69429 10 = 5.21588: 1 pound (lb) = 1.91722283303147 US cups (c) of pure water at temperature 4 °C. 1 US cup = 236.588237 milliliters (ml). The cup is rounded to precisely 240 mL by US federal regulations (FDA) for food labeling purposes. ttsh shuttle
